zachleat’s avatarzachleat’s Twitter Archive—№ 36,433

  1. This Web Site is a Tech Talk zachleat.com/web/this-website-is-a-tech-talk/ (I put a ton of work into this talk and I’m really proud of it—hope you enjoy it!)